The Milwaukee 48-22-8445 PACKOUT Cabinet is a modular storage cabinet built for organized tool, supply, and accessory storage in the shop or on a PACKOUT stack. This is a storage cabinet designed for secure organization and fast access to jobsite gear. Model Number: 48-22-8445. If you already use PACKOUT, this cabinet gives you a cleaner way to store items you want protected but still easy to reach.
What makes this one useful is the way Milwaukee handled access. Instead of a deep box that forces you to unstack everything to grab one item, the front quick-access door lets you get inside fast. That is a real benefit when you are storing batteries, layout gear, fasteners, adhesives, or commonly used hand tools. Official product data also calls out secure hang and stack functionality, which means the cabinet is built to work mounted on wall-mounted PACKOUT plates as well as stacked with other PACKOUT components.
Capacity matters with storage, and the numbers here are practical. The cabinet is rated for up to 50 lb when mounted in the shop and 25 lb transit weight capacity when moving as part of a stack. That tells you where it fits best: great for consumables, compact power tools, chargers, batteries, and organized supplies, but not the place to overload with the heaviest gear if you plan to move it often. The overall size, about 19.5 in wide, 14.5 in long, and 14.7 in high, gives you useful storage volume without taking over your wall or stack.
Milwaukee built the body from impact-resistant polymer, which is exactly what you want in modular storage that gets handled, stacked, and moved around. The cabinet also has a latching storage door and a metal-reinforced locking point, so the door stays shut and you have a more durable place to add security. On a real jobsite or in a busy shop, those details matter more than flashy extras. Storage only helps if it survives use and keeps your gear where you left it.

Common Questions
- Can this cabinet be mounted on a wall? Yes. Milwaukee states that it can hang on wall-mounted PACKOUT plates.
- Does it stack with other PACKOUT storage? Yes. It is part of the Milwaukee PACKOUT modular storage system and is designed to stack with other PACKOUT solutions.
- What is the weight capacity? The cabinet is rated for 50 lb when mounted in the shop and 25 lb transit weight capacity when moved as part of a stack.
- What is it made from? Milwaukee lists an impact-resistant polymer body for durability in harsh jobsite and shop conditions.
